I'm not sure if all of you have seen this, so I figured I would post it 
here.  Google has been sponsoring the 'Google Summer of Code' for a few 
years now.  The basic idea is that students make contributions to open 
source projects during the summer and Google pays the student a 
stipend.  It's a great thing in basically every way possible.  I'm sure 
a lot of you would be interested in it.  The application deadline is 
March 24th, so get those applications in.
